Control settings location in P3D- file location

Recommended Posts

Somehow some of my control settings in P3D have reverted to default settings since last night. I have everything backed up on a backup drive, but I need to know exactly where these settings are stored, so I can copy and paste the backup file.

Try here Bob -

 

%APPDATA%\Lockheed Martin\Prepar3D\Controls\Standard.xml
